Women and e-commerce in Africa


The IFC study is the first large-scale use of platform data in the region to inform the extent of women’s participation on e-commerce and how online platforms can benefit women business owners. Learn More...

Pakistan Startup Ecosystem Report

Supported by We-Fi, the Pakistan Startup Ecosystem Report, published recently by the World Bank, delves into the current entrepreneurial environment for digital start-ups, highlighting the trends, gaps and challenges facing entrepreneurs and investors, and includes recommendations on how to progress in the future. Mind the Gap — Is Fintech Closing the Gender Gap in Access to Finance?


A World Bank study shows that fintech is not (yet) making good on its promise: there is a sizable “fintech gender gap.” While 29% of men in the survey use fintech, only 21% of women do — a gap of 8 percentage points. Read More...
